The University of Vermont (UVM) seeks a highly accomplished tenure-pathway health services researcher to serve as Director of its Health Services Research Center in the Robert Larner, M.D. College of Medicine (LCOM). The Director will join the College at an exciting time, as Vermont has implemented a statewide all-payer accountable care organization model, leading to remarkable opportunities for evaluation and further innovative health services research.

Reporting to the Senior Associate Dean for Research, the next Director will harness the strengths of LCOM and the unique opportunity to test highly innovative models of healthcare delivery in rural settings across Vermont and northern New England. UVM health services researchers collaborate across multiple colleges and departments at LCOM and the university. The Director will lead and grow UVM Health Services Research, promoting a collaborative interdisciplinary program focused on evaluating the impact of innovative healthcare delivery models, chronic disease prevention and management, organization and financing of health care, integrated health information systems, and health policy or other health service domains. Candidates may have health services research interests that lie in implementation and dissemination science, comparative effectiveness research, health economics, policy analysis, and community-focused interventions to address health disparities and health equity. Integral to the role will be engagement, education, and mentoring of faculty and graduate and post-graduate trainees in health services research, and providing access to design, data management, and analytic consultation resources for collaborating investigators and trainees.

The successful candidate will bring evidence of success leading, coordinating, and facilitating interdisciplinary research teams, hold a doctoral degree (MD, PhD, MD/PhD, or equivalent) and strong experience in health services research, and will be granted a faculty appointment in a department appropriate to expertise and interests. Demonstrated expertise in nationally and internationally recognized health services research is desired, along with a strong record of scholarly, peer-reviewed publications and extramural research funding consistent with appointment at the Associate Professor or Professor level. Candidates with a research focus on cancer care delivery, cancer policy and cancer health equity, will have the opportunity to partner with, and assume a leadership role, in the University of Vermont Cancer Center.
